Spring festival to start soon

THE Chinese community and the City Government have prepared a series of events for the annual celebration of the Chinese Lunar New Year.

According to Doctor Charles Cheng, the Chinese Lunar New Year is also popularly known as the Spring festival, which was first celebrated in the city during the mayoral time of Represenative Mauricio Domogan.

"The purposes of the festival are to serve as a bridge to better understanding and cooperation between the Philippines and China and also to promote tourism, and boost the economy of the City," Cheng said.

Cheng promises that the events will "draw a multitude of Baguio's viewing population."

Pepito Avena, assistant overall coordinator for the Baguio Spring festival 2010, said that the celebration is part of the Chinese "culture [where] they share their blessings every year through the Spring festival."

The official launching of the festival is on February 8 and the grand parade is on February 13.

A "Barangay Gift Sharing and Medical and Dental Mission" that will benefit 100 recipients of San Antonio Village, Aurora Hill, will be held on February 9.
